Product details

Garimaa Gold Basmati represents the pinnacle of luxury in the rice world. This exclusive and elite long-grain rice variety, grown with passion and precision in the heart of India, stands out from the rest with its unique aroma, fragrance, and exceptional taste. Recognized as one of the culinary treasures of the world, Garimaa Gold Basmati is a distinguished product that graces the tables of gourmets globally. This rice thrives on the most fertile soils of Punjab and other northern states of India, where the climate and natural conditions favor the development of its unparalleled characteristics. Every grain of Garimaa Gold Basmati is a testament to India’s rich rice cultivation tradition, combining centuries of experience with modern technology to deliver a product of the highest quality. Garimaa Gold Basmati is characterized by its long, slender grains that become even longer after cooking, while maintaining their integrity and non-stickiness. It pairs perfectly with a wide range of dishes, from traditional Indian biryanis and pilafs to modern international cuisine creations, adding classic elegance and a subtle taste.
